Abstract

Web blight of Frenchbean (Phaseolus vulgaris L.) caused by Rhizoctonia solani Kühn is one of the most important disease. Experiment was conducted in field to find out the effect of soil amendment on seed germination, web blight intensity and yield of Frenchbean. Seed germination was maximum in neem oil cake (97.7%) amended soil followed by 93.1, 89.8, 86.1 and 82.1% germination in soil amended with mustard oil cake, mahua oil cake, linseed oil cake, saw dust as compared to non-amended soil (71.5%), respectively. Maximum disease control (43.6%) and green pod yield (62.4 q/ ha) were recorded in neem oil cake followed by mustard oil cake (35.2%, 57.0 q/ha), mahua oil cake (28.1%, 52.4 q/ha), linseed oil cake (26.6%, 51.3 q/ha), saw dust (19.6%, 36.8 q/ha) and unamended soil (0.0%, 36.9 q/ha), respectively.
